Man sentenced for killing dog in oven

SAVANNAH, Ga. –A man who burned a dog to death in the oven of a house he was robbing has been sentenced to 15 years in prison, a prosecutor said.

Alexander Davis, 20, received a five-year sentence for aggravated animal cruelty and 10 years for burglary, Chatham County Assistant District Attorney Melanie Higgins said.

The dog’s owner, Angela DeLettre, came home in August 2005 to find an open back door, items missing and a kitchen sink overflowing with water. She found one of her dogs safe, but the other, a 1-year-old rat terrier, was missing.

Police later found the dead dog in the oven, which had been set to 400 degrees.
